Developer Ecosystem and Partnerships
Slack's AI-powered operating system is not just about the technology itself, but also about the ecosystem of developers and partners that are building on top of the platform. Slack's developer platform provides a wide range of APIs, SDKs, and tools that enable developers to create custom integrations, bots, and applications that can interact with the Slack platform.
